    Boggle is a word game in which players try to find as many words as they can from a grid of lettered dice, within a set time limit. It was invented by Allan Turoff [1] and originally distributed by Parker Brothers. [2] Rules.   7. Boggle is a word game in which letters are distributed across a grid of NxN dice. The grid size could be 4x4, 5x5 or 6x6. Each dice shows 1 letter, but sometimes 2 letters or a blank in the 6x6 variant. A new combination is obtained by shaking the Boggle casing with all the dice inside.
